During the White Sox and Houston Astros game, U.S. Cellular played the Blackhawks game-winning goal on the video board, and the White Sox fans were cheering louder for the Blackhawks than for the White Sox, who swept the Astros on Wednesday night.

Once the Blackhawks defeated the Tampa Bay Lightning in Game 4 of the Stanley Cup Final, U.S. Cellular played the Blackhawks’ signature song, Chelsea Dagger, and the fans went nuts.

The White Sox are on the road until the Stanley Cup Final is over, so this is the last time U.S. Cellular will be an extension of the United Center this season.
